Transaction 3078edeb6de39281bb9e7c8eb60b7010d2f59205fdf393c2b63a79a1307d6a33
1 Input
1 Output
-
3078edeb6de39281bb9e7c8eb60b7010d2f59205fdf393c2b63a79a1307d6a33:0
- value
- 3083800
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1d18762dd690d55053227bca18dff14d32a54923 OP_EQUAL
- address
- 34LrpjMu394RBzLoyNEcehzg6Wi8we66SL